James Sherwood (for Gieves & Hawkes)
Graphics - consulting: scanning, archiving and printing for the G&H company archive and 200+ year wall of fame. Covering documents and photographs from near the company's start date of 1771 to recent. The archive included many originals such as a letter signed by Admiral Nelson, ledger page with purchases from The Duke of Wellington in 1837, and photographs and illustrations of royalty and celebrities dressed by Gieves & Hawkes throughout the company's history.
